    Discover the Charm of Simpson, Pennsylvania

    Simpson, Pennsylvania is a captivating slice of small-town America, where the spirit of community and the beauty of nature thrive in perfect harmony. Located in the heart of Susquehanna County, Simpson greets visitors and locals alike with its warm hospitality and picturesque landscapes that offer an oasis of tranquility and delight. Life in Simpson provides a unique blend of leisurely pace and vibrant local engagement, making it an ideal place for families, retirees, and everyone in between. The town buzzes with activities ranging from bustling community markets to lively annual festivals, ensuring there's always something to look forward to. Residents take pride in their quaint, yet dynamic community which fosters connections through community events and volunteer opportunities. For outdoor enthusiasts, Simpson proffers a haven of exploration with its access to the picturesque Lackawanna River Heritage Trail. This environmental treasure allows for walking, biking, and experiencing the region’s natural splendor firsthand. With its stunning seasonal beauty, Simpson also serves as a breathtaking setting for those who relish the change of seasons. The town’s appeal is further enhanced by its educational and cultural offerings. Local schools are dedicated to inspiring young minds, while libraries and cultural hubs nurture the love for learning and creativity. At the heart of it all, are the people of Simpson—warm, compassionate, and eternally welcoming to newcomers eager to experience this charming Pennsylvania gem.
